Learning Radiology: Recognizing the Basics, 2nd Edition, is an image-filled, practical, and clinical introduction to this integral part of the diagnostic process. William Herring, MD, a skilled radiology teacher, masterfully covers everything you need to know to effectively interpret medical images. Learn the latest on ultrasound, MRI, CT, and more, in a time-friendly format with brief, bulleted text and abundant high-quality images. Then ensure your mastery of the material with additional online content, bonus images, and self-assessment exercises at www.studentconsult.com.
Know the basics and be more confident when interpreting diagnostic imaging studies
1. Recognizing Anything: An Introduction to Imaging Modalities
2. Recognizing Normal Chest Anatomy and a Technically Adequate Chest Radiograph
3. Recognizing Airspace Versus Interstitial Lung Disease
4. Recognizing the Causes of an Opacified Hemithorax
5. Recognizing Atelectasis
6. Recognizing a Pleural Effusion
7. Recognizing Pneumonia
8. Recognizing Pneumothorax, Pneumomediastinum, Pneumopericardium, and Subcutaneous Emphysema
9. Recognizing Adult Heart Disease
10. Recognizing the Correct Placement of Lines and Tubes: Critical Care Radiology
11. Computed Tomography: Understanding the Basics and Recognizing Normal Anatomy
12. Recognizing Diseases of the Chest
13. Recognizing the Normal Abdomen: Conventional Radiographs
14. Recognizing Bowel Obstruction and Ileus
15. Recognizing Extraluminal Air in the Abdomen
16. Recognizing Abnormal Calcifications and Their Causes
17. Recognizing the Imaging Findings of Trauma
18. Recognizing Gastrointestinal, Hepatic, and Urinary Tract Abnormalities
19. Ultrasound: Understanding the Principles and Recognizing Normal and Abnormal Findings
20. Magnetic Resonance Imaging: Understanding the Principles and Recognizing the Basics
21. Recognizing Abnormalities of Bone Density
22. Recognizing Fractures and Dislocations
23. Recognizing Joint Disease: An Approach to Arthritis
24. Recognizing Some Common Causes of Back and Neck Pain
25. Recognizing Some Common Causes of Intracranial Pathology
Appendix: Recognizing What to Order
Bibliography
